Sergeant Brewer’s Royal Air Force Observer’s and Air Gunner’s Flying Log Book from 29th July 1942 until 28th April 1946. During this time trained as an air gunner and air bomber.
Trained in Canada at No. 8 Bombing and Gunnery School, No. 3 Air Observers School, before moving to No. 14 Operational Training Unit in England as an air bomber. Posted to 1660 Conversion Unit in April 1943. Operational posting to 9 Squadron in May 1943.
After completing his first operations tour posted as an air bomber instructor to Nos. 1 and 7 (Observers) Advanced Flying Units. In August 1944 attended Air Bombers Instructors’ Course.

Served at RCAF Lethbridge, RCAF Regina, RAF Cottesmore, RAF Saltby, RAF Swinderby, RAF Bardney, RAF Wigtown, RAF Bishops Court, RAF Manby.

Aircraft flown were Battle, Anson, Wellington I, Manchester, Lancaster I, Lancaster III, Wellington XIII.
Brewer completed 1 night bombing operation with 1660 Conversion Unit. The target was Pilsen and pilot was Flight Lieutenant Raphael.

With 9 Squadron he carried out 30 night bombing and 1 night minelaying operations. His pilot was Pilot Officer Livingstone. His targets were Dortmund, Dusseldorf, Essen, Bochum, Oberhausen, Cologne, Krefeld, Mulheim, Elberfeld, Gelsenkirchen, Turin, Hamburg, Mannheim, Milan, Peenemunde, Berlin, Hannover, Danzig, Kassel, Frankfurt, Leipzig.
